v = speed of train approaching the railroad crossing = 80 km/h = 80 x 1000/3600 m/s = 22.22 m/s

V = speed of sound of the horn of train = 331.5 m/s

f = actual frequency of the sound from the horn = 300.0 Hz

f' = observed frequency of the horn

Using Doppler's effect, observed frequency is given as

f' = V f/(V - v)

inserting the values

f' = (331.5) (300.0)/(331.5 - 22.22)

f' = 322 Hz

A rectangular in-ground pool is 45 feet long, 15.5 feet wide and 5.5 feet deep. How many cubic feet of water does the pool hold?

Answers

Answer: 3836.25 cubic ft.

Explanation: Simply find the volume of the pool. In this case it's a rectangular prism so we use the volume equation for a rectangular prism:  

1) Volume = length x width x height

2) Volume = 45 ft x 15.5 ft x 5.5 ft

3) 3836.25 cubic ft.
